The Threat of UV Degradation in North Central Florida
The intense solar radiation in our region is relentless. Our sun doesn’t just make the pavement hot; it actively breaks down the pigments and binders within concrete pavers through a process called photo-degradation. Over just two seasons, unsealed stones often take on a “chalky” or washed-out appearance as the surface begins to pit and erode. This surface wear exposes the aggregate underneath, making the pavers feel rough and look aged. Professional sealants act like a high-SPF sunscreen for your hardscape. Understanding how concrete sealers work is the first step in realizing that these products aren’t just for looks; they create a physical barrier that reflects UV rays and keeps those deep, rich colors from fading into a dull grey.
Biological Growth: Combating Ocala’s Humidity
Ocala’s humidity creates the perfect breeding ground for organic invaders. Because pavers are naturally porous, they act like sponges that trap moisture and organic debris. This leads to the rapid spread of algae, mold, and lichen that can turn a beautiful walkway into a slippery hazard in weeks. Many homeowners try to solve this with a standard pressure washer, but that often makes the problem worse. High-pressure water can open the pores of the concrete even further, providing more space for spores to take root. Professional sealing fills these microscopic voids. It creates an inhospitable, non-porous environment where mold cannot survive, ensuring your outdoor space stays clean and safe with minimal effort.
Beyond the biological and solar threats, we have to consider our heavy seasonal rains. These downpours cause a “washout” effect, where the sand in your paver joints is physically stripped away. This leads to shifting stones, uneven surfaces, and a perfect opening for weeds to grow. One of the greatest benefits of professional paver sealing Ocala homeowners enjoy is joint stabilization. The sealant hardens the sand in place, preventing it from migrating during a summer storm. This simple layer of protection keeps your property looking sharp, maintains its market value, and significantly reduces the hours you’ll spend on weekend maintenance.

In our humid Florida climate, “breathability” is a non-negotiable feature for any sealant. Low-quality products often trap moisture beneath the surface, leading to a milky white haze known as blushing. Professional-grade, polymer-modified sealants are engineered to allow water vapor to escape while preventing liquid water from entering. This balance is critical for preventing the delamination and whitening that often plagues DIY projects. It’s about creating a barrier that works with the environment rather than against it.
The Power of Joint Sand Stabilization
Loose sand is the leading cause of paver failure. When sand washes out due to heavy rain or wind, the pavers lose their friction lock, leading to “wobble” and shifting. Professional sealants bond with the joint sand, turning it into a semi-rigid material that stays in place during heavy rains. This stabilization also creates a physical barrier against weed germination and prevents local pests like ants from building hills between your stones. Stain Protection for Driveways and Patios
A sealed surface is essentially a hydrophobic shield. Instead of oil, grease, or fertilizer soaking into the porous concrete, these liquids bead up on the surface. This is especially important in Ocala, where the tannins from fallen oak leaves can leave permanent brown shadows on unsealed driveways. With a professional seal, these organic stains can’t take root, making your routine cleanup as simple as using a garden hose. Application technique is just as important as the product itself. DIYers often struggle with “striping,” where uneven spray patterns leave visible lines across the driveway once the sealer dries. Professional teams use specialized high-volume systems that ensure every square inch receives an identical coat. This precision prevents the dreaded “blushing” effect, which is a milky white haze that occurs when moisture gets trapped under a coat applied during high-humidity windows or in layers that are too thick for the stone to breathe.
The Hidden Costs of DIY Mistakes
A common misconception is that DIY sealing saves money. However, once you factor in the rental costs for professional-grade pressure washers, high-volume sprayers, and the purchase of multiple buckets of sealer, the price gap narrows quickly. The real cost appears when things go wrong. If the pavers aren’t cleaned perfectly using specialized detergents, the sealer will trap dirt and organic stains permanently beneath the surface. Removing a failed sealer requires a chemical stripping process that’s often twice as expensive as the original sealing job. A professional crew typically finishes a project in two days, whereas a homeowner might spend an entire week struggling with inconsistent results.
Comparing Sealant Quality and Longevity
The chemistry behind the product determines how long your property stays protected. Retail sealants are often diluted to make them easier for an amateur to apply, which usually results in a lifespan of only 12 to 18 months. In contrast, professional applications are designed to last three to five years. Solids content refers to the percentage of active protective resins left on the paver surface after the liquid carrier evaporates, directly determining the thickness and durability of the protective layer. Professional products also utilize non-yellowing resins that won’t turn amber under Florida’s intense UV rays. This ensures your driveway maintains its clarity rather than becoming a discolored eyesore. Why Soft Washing is the Essential First Step
Standard high-pressure “wand” cleaning can be destructive. It often chips the edges of delicate pavers and forces water deep into the base material. Instead, we use eco-friendly soft wash techniques. This method relies on biodegradable detergents to kill mold and algae at the root. By removing all organic contaminants and opening the pores of the concrete, we create the ideal surface for the sealer to adhere.
The Importance of Sanding and Curing
Once the surface is clean, we perform precision re-sanding. We use specific mesh-size sand that fits the tight joints of Ocala’s popular paver styles. After the sand is set to the correct height, we apply a flood-coat of sealant. This ensures the product penetrates deep into the sand joints, locking them into a solid, weed-resistant barrier. This stabilization is critical for preventing shifting stones and unsightly ant hills.
In our humid environment, it’s vital to distinguish between drying time and curing time. While the surface may feel dry to the touch in a few hours, the chemical curing process takes longer. For most residential projects in Marion County, we recommend waiting 24 hours before walking on the surface. You should wait a full 48 to 72 hours before driving vehicles onto the driveway. This patience ensures the bond is fully set and won’t be compromised by early weight or friction. How long does professional paver sealing last in Ocala?
A professional-grade sealing project typically lasts between two and three years in our Central Florida climate. While budget-tier applications might fail within 12 to 18 months, industrial-grade resins withstand the intense UV rays and heavy rainfall much longer. The exact lifespan depends on the amount of vehicle traffic and direct sun exposure your property receives throughout the year.
Will sealing my pavers make them slippery when it rains?
No, your pavers won’t become a slip hazard if the correct product is applied properly. We utilize breathable, water-based sealants that don’t create a thick, plastic-like film on the surface. If you prefer a high-gloss finish, we can incorporate specialized anti-slip additives to ensure the area remains safe for your family and guests even during our frequent summer downpours.
How long do I need to wait to drive on my driveway after sealing?
You should generally wait 24 hours for foot traffic and 48 to 72 hours before driving vehicles on the surface. This window allows the chemical curing process to complete, ensuring the sealant bonds properly with the stone and joint sand. Rushing this process can lead to tire marks or compromised protection, so we recommend planning your schedule to allow for this brief curing period.
Can you seal pavers that have already started to fade or turn grey?
Yes, professional sealing is an excellent way to restore the appearance of older, faded pavers. One of the key benefits of professional paver sealing Ocala residents appreciate is the ability of color-enhancing sealers to bring back the original vibrant tones of the stone. While it won’t fix structural cracks, it effectively removes the “chalky” look caused by years of sun exposure.
Is it necessary to re-sand the joints every time you seal?
We almost always recommend re-sanding the joints during a seal project to ensure maximum stability. Over time, joint sand washes away or becomes contaminated with organic debris, which leads to shifting stones. By installing fresh, clean sand to the proper height and locking it in with a flood-coat of sealer, we prevent weed growth and maintain the structural integrity of your hardscape.
What is the best time of year to seal pavers in Central Florida?
The best time for this service in Central Florida is typically during the drier months of spring or late fall. While we can seal pavers year-round, these windows provide more predictable weather patterns with lower humidity and less frequent afternoon thunderstorms. This environment is ideal for the sealant to dry and cure without being interrupted by a sudden tropical downpour.
Does paver sealing prevent weeds from growing forever?
Sealing is a powerful deterrent, but it doesn’t prevent weeds forever. It works by hardening the joint sand into a semi-rigid barrier that makes it very difficult for seeds to take root. If a stray weed does appear, it’s usually sitting on top of the sand rather than deep in the joint, making it much easier to remove without disrupting your pavers.
What is the difference between a “wet look” and a natural finish sealer?
A “wet look” sealer uses resins that darken the stone to mimic the appearance it has when damp, often adding a semi-gloss or high-gloss finish. A natural finish sealer provides the same level of protection against stains and UV rays but doesn’t change the color or add a shine.
